Output 893c626fbf47418cd7ad18865c2631484c9ec887698c1c558e9bec4985d56199:10

value
395103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5a56f98fe01874863e0733c6c7fd1f5102a2f0f OP_EQUAL
address
3MAg36NbGZRb5ojnWseHoga1KjA2kbwFzw
transaction
893c626fbf47418cd7ad18865c2631484c9ec887698c1c558e9bec4985d56199
spent
true